yes every light but the low beams are working thats why im so confused. i disasembled the stalk and tried jumping the metal strips but nothing, highs worked though jumped the signal wires under the hood and lows worked it seems to me the switch isnt sending the signal to engage the relay. i dont wanna jump to conclusions though and buy another stalk and still not have lows, i was just hopeing someone here has had a similar problem and could offer some advice. thanks

Posted: Tue May 22, 2012 11:20 pm
by smj999smj
Unfortunately, since the lamps are controlled by the BCM, the only "proper" way to test the system is with a Consult II or similarly capable scantool. This will allow you to check for BCM trouble codes, check the input to the BCM from the headlamp switch and operate the headlamps with the scantool via direct input to the BCM.
